Iceland, Denmark and Norway: Small States, Big Access

4 February 2020

By Rashmi Ramesh

PhD Scholar, NIAS

The small states such as Iceland, Denmark and Norway have a different outlook towards the Arctic region. They emphasize on climate change, sustainable development, indigenous communities’ rights, knowledge and capacity building, scientific research and infrastructural development.Greenland (Denmark) and Iceland in particular focus on attracting investments, given their relatively weak economies, therefore a gateway to non-Arctic and Asian countries.


India can particularly collaborate with the three countries in the areas of scientific research, establishing more research stations, outer space, academia, renewable and non-renewable energy and trade.
